The Future of B2B Exports: Opportunities and Challenges
The Dynamic Landscape of B2B Exports
As the global economy evolves, so too do the opportunities and challenges facing B2B exports. Understanding these dynamics is essential for suppliers and manufacturers aiming to succeed in international markets.
Emerging Markets
One of the most significant opportunities lies in the emergence of new markets. Countries that were previously considered developing are now becoming attractive destinations for exporters.
Technological Advancements
Technology continues to transform B2B exports, providing new tools for efficiency and market analysis. Leveraging these advancements can provide a competitive edge.
Regulatory Challenges
While opportunities abound, exporters must navigate complex regulatory environments. Understanding international trade laws and tariffs is crucial to avoid compliance issues.
Supply Chain Disruptions
Recent global events have revealed vulnerabilities in supply chains. Companies must adapt and develop resilient strategies to withstand future disruptions.
Building Trust in International Relationships
Establishing trust with overseas partners is pivotal for long-term success. Transparent communication and reliable service can help build strong international relationships.
Conclusion
The future of B2B exports is filled with both promise and obstacles. By being proactive and adaptable, suppliers and manufacturers can harness the opportunities while mitigating challenges.
